Oct. 2, 2009 - PRLog -- According to a new study, internet consumers are now showing interest in a different type of internet marketing. Internet consumers are increasingly showing interest in interacting with videos and viral marketing.

This brings to mind last summer's marketing for the film "The Dark Knight". The film's viral internet marketing campaign had fans all over the world running around the streets in order to look for clues, just to reveal the next piece of online marketing. The film's viral marketing campaign even won a few awards for engaging fans the way it did.  And considering that the film made almost a billion dollars, being the second highest grossing film of all time, the viral marketing actually worked wonders.

By providing ads that don't just act as banners, but as expandable interactive images, or videos, the marketer can better engage the consumer.  By engaging the consumer in such a way, advertisers can get the consumer excited about the release of a new product or service.  This way, the product/service can simply sell itself, so to speak.
